
The renovation of houses that have been harmed by the explosion outside the national security building in Shobra el Khaima will end in two weeks maximum, said el Sayyed Moussa, the chairman of Gharb Shobra el Khaima municipality, on Monday.
Dozens of engineers and technicians from the Arab Contractors Co. are renovating the national security premises, as well as the courts complex, Nile Hospital and five schools in the area, Moussa said.
The blast also caused damage to five residential buildings, he added.
Teams are working around the clock to complete the renovation work in two weeks, Moussa said
